Oh! If I Had Some One Who'd Love Me.

Oh! if I had some one who'd love me,
My troubles, my trials who'd share;
One to love and a little reprove me,
And lessen my heart of its care.
Oh! if I had some one who'd love me,
To cherish and comfort me, too,
The bright shining stars then above me
Would prove a great happiness, too.
For 'tis love that's the bliss of creation
Only love that's in nature sublime;
To the highest of lowly of station,
Love to all is a feeling divine.

Chorus.
Oh! if I had some one who'd love me,
My troubles, my trials who'd share;
One to love and little reprove me,
And lessen my heart of its care.

Oh! if I had some one who'd love me,
Then nature more lovely would beam;
The flowerets' sweet perfume then round me,
Would hail and gladden the scene.
Oh! if I had some one who'd love me,
Whose heart and whose soul could be mine,
Then I'd praise the blest powers above me
For my life thus made truly divine.
For 'tis love that's the bliss of creation,
Only love that's the nature sublime;
To the highest of lowest of station,
To be loved is a feeling divine.-Chorus.
